Nails of the Week - Polished London Nail Enamel in Milky Mocha


Oh My God! It has literally been forever since I have done a Nails of the Week post. It's not that I haven't been wearing nail polish but I'm usually so busy with work, the kids and house stuff that I have just been completely forgetting to take photos of my nails once I've applied any polish. Then, when I do finally remember there is always a chip or two already so I miss my opportunity.

But not this time!

Today I am showing you a polish that I have worn a few times lately because there is just something about the milk chocolate shade that I quite like.


It is a shade by Polished London and is called Milky Mocha.


I quite like this brand of nail polish and I own quite a few of them now. They are nice and affordable and can last 3-4 days on me with no chips which is always a nice bonus.

This polish applies smoothly without any bubbles and dries nice and quickly too. It has a great shine as well which I like because it saves a time poor person like me from having to bother with applying a top coat.

February 2014 Empties

Yes, yes, I know it's almost halfway through March now but I've seriously not had five minutes to myself lately to do this post any earlier. I know I decided a little while ago not to do empties posts anymore but I guess I kind of missed them.

Anyway, here is what I used up in February:


1) Polished London Dry Shampoo Bonny Blonde - I really didn't like this dry shampoo at all and don't really have much nice to say about it unfortunately. I wasn't a fan of the smell and it seemed to make my hair feel greasier when it was sprayed in rather than cleaner. Definitely not a product I will be buying again but unfortunately I have another one to use up because I went and bought two of them at Priceline for some reason last time I was there!

2) Flower by Kenzo Eau De Parfum - This is one of my most favourite perfumes and I am really sorry to see this go. Somehow it got knocked over on my vanity and ended up leaking out without me realising so no more perfume is left now. On the bright side my wooden vanity has absorbed all the leak and now smells really pretty every time I walk past!

3) Puretopia Pure Nutrition Essential Facial Serum - I loved this serum and really noticed a difference in my skin when using it. It felt softer, less irritated and always seemed a bit brighter. I always planned on doing a proper review but just never got around to it. It has a roller ball head that is supposed to help massage the serum into your skin but truthfully I never bothered using that and preferred to just smooth it on with my fingers.  This is definitely something I would buy again.

4) Puretopia Pert & Plump Lip Cream - This cream is supposed to plump up your lips and smooth over fine lines but I really didn't notice much of a difference in my lips after using it. I have a lot of fine lines around my lip area and unfortunately I didn't see any difference in them at all. I don't think I would bother buying this again.

5) Ultraceuticals CC Cream - This was a sample I was sent in the Medium shade which is just way too dark for my skin. I used it a couple of times when I knew I was going to be home all day but have decided to throw it out without finishing it. I feel too much like an extra on Jersey Shores when wearing it. The cream itself still felt really nice and gave good coverage so I might try and buy the light shade one day to see if that is any better.

6) Nivea Visage Cleansing Wipes - I just love all Nivea products and the smell of these wipes always takes me back to when I was little and my mum used the classic face cream at night and I could always smell it on her. Such a great scent that I hope they never change. These are a product that i buy quite often.

Nails of the Week - Polished London Nail Enamel in 'Fushcia'


In the last GlossyBox I received a bottle of Polished London's nail enamel in the colour Fushcia. I had never tried this brand of polish before but had heard a lot of good things about it so was excited to try it myself.

The below photos don't really do this colour justice. It's a deep red wine/grape colour. For some reason the colour just won't come up as deep in the photos as it appears in real life and funnily enough the photos I took using my flash are a much closer representation of this shade than the photos without flash (even though it was the middle of the day when I took these, go figure?)




The one thing I noticed about this polish is that is seemed to be a bit watery to apply and I needed three coats to get good coverage. It also seems to take a very long time to dry between coats so I think I may have rushed the third coat a little which meant it bubbled quite a bit unfortunately (you can just see some of the bubbles in the above photos).

I'm not sure if these problems happen with all the polishes in this range, maybe I was just having a bad day.

February GlossyBox - Special Valentine's Day theme

My February GlossyBox came while we were also away and I had to go to the post office today and pick it up. I was hoping with all fingers crossed that this box would impress me as they made so much hype over the February box and how it was going to be a special Valentine's Day themed box, but, I'm sorry to say that it just didn't deliver in my opinion.

Here is what was in the February box:


1) Bobbi Brown Lash Glamour Extreme Lengthening Mascara in Black (3ml sample size, RRP $48.00 for 6ml) - This mascara apparently helps make your lashes ultra long and separated. I have about a thousand mascaras now so will be waiting a while to try this one as I don't want to have another one open at the same time that will potentially dry out.

2) Jane Iredale Tantasia Self Tanner (5ml sample, RRP $54.00 for 124ml) - This tan sample is teeny! I don't know what on earth I can use it on as I don't think it will even cover one of my shins let alone both legs or arms. Maybe I'll work up the courage to try it on my face one day although I despise seeing women who have a very noticeable orange face from being fake tanned. Seriously, can anyone get a decent application of fake tanner with a sample this small??

3) Proactiv Deep Cleansing Wash (60ml, RRP $39.95 for 475ml) - This is to clear up skin when it's acting up or for a deep cleanse. Works to penetrate pores and get rid of breakouts. I just can't use anything from Proactiv as it makes my skin go all red and super sensitive and quite painful. I tried their three step system a few years ago and was in agony after a couple of weeks. I might see if my husband wants to use this as a body cleanser for when he gets small breakouts on his back as I am just way too scared to put this anywhere near my skin.

4) Star and Rose Floral Wonderland Emergency Nail Files (12 x small files, no RRP) - These are cute and I will be throwing them in my handbag. That's pretty much all I can say about them I guess.

5) Polished London Nail Enamel in Fushcia (Full size 10ml, RRP $7.99) - This is probably my favourite product out of the box this month and the only one I will get any real use out of in the short term. It's a pretty dark pinky purple and this polish claims to dry fast and last a long time. I haven't personally tried Polished London polishes before but I've heard good things about them so can't wait to try this one out.

There were also some Love Hearts lollies, an offer to get $20 off the Proactiv system, an offer to get $15 off an Active Skin order over $75 and a complimentary makeup application at your nearest Bobbi Brown Studio. None of these I will use.

Overall, the Valentine's Day theme was a bit lost on me. Ok, it was a neon pink box but I can't see how a Proactiv cleanser and some nail files are Valentine's Day related. I was really hoping for maybe a pretty makeup product (maybe some lipstick/gloss or blush/eyeshadow) that you could wear out for Valentine's Day but no such thing.

As of today I have unsubscribed to GlossyBox and am thinking of possible trying Beauty Basket or I Love This Box next instead. I have just been disappointed pretty much every month with GlossyBox as they talk themselves up so much throughout the month but just never seem to deliver at the end. The only think that was good this month was that the box came nice and early for once rather than at the end of the month.
